hellomed raises 6 million euros
Berlin-based HealthTech hellomed has completed venture capital financing in the amount of 6 million euros. The company intends to use the capital to roll out its digital platform hellomedOS across Germany and use it to address medication errors in outpatient and inpatient care.
The financing round is led by Zurich-based VC EquityPitcher Ventures. IBB Ventures and zwei.7 are also participating. In addition, founders, business angels and family offices from the German start-up, health and care sectors are also invested and their involvement is now being made public for the first time. The financing is intended to enable growth from around 100 to over 2,000 care companies by 2030.
A structural problem in the care system
Medication errors are one of the most common causes of avoidable harm in the care sector. Unclear medication plans, manual coordination and media disruptions between nursing staff, doctors and pharmacies lead to up to 250,000 hospital admissions in Germany every year, at a cost of around one billion euros per year.
At the same time, nursing staff spend a considerable amount of their working time on administrative tasks relating to ordering, documentation and queries about medication. Time that is lacking in direct patient care.
Digital medication supply from a single source
With hellomedOS, the company digitizes the entire medication supply process between care facilities, pharmacies, doctors and patients. The platform ensures that medication plans are always up to date, changes are properly documented and everyone involved has the same level of information.
hellomed not only provides the software, but also coordinates communication, ordering and delivery of the medication. The aim is a so-called "closed-loop" system in which sources of error are systematically eliminated.
Relief for nursing staff, more safety for patients
Among other things, the software supports
- the structured recording and continuous updating of medication plans,
- digital ordering and change processes without media disruptions,
- clearly documented communication between nursing and pharmacy,
- as well as pharmaceutical testing and approval steps for quality assurance.
For nursing staff, this means several hours of time saved per week, fewer queries and significantly more safety in everyday life.
AI and telematics infrastructure as growth drivers
hellomed is already connected to the telematics infrastructure (TI) and uses established services such as KIM. In addition, AI-based functions are already being used today, for example to record, structure and automatically merge medication plans from different sources.
hellomed intends to use the fresh capital to further develop these AI functions in a targeted manner and further reduce bureaucracy and manual transmissions.
Broader platform for the care of the chronically ill
In the long term, hellomed is positioning itself as a platform for the continuous care of chronically ill people - across different phases of their lives. In future, hellomedOS will cover four service areas:
- Care: outpatient and inpatient care facilities
- Family: private households with relatives in need of care
- Professional: homecare and other care structures
- Pharmacy: specialized software solution for pharmacies in the care market
The market addressed is large. Over 30,000 care facilities and millions of private households in Germany face similar challenges in the provision of medication.
Investors see great scaling potential
The market for medication supply in the care sector is highly regulated, yet severely under-digitized. hellomed is addressing this market with an integrated, practical solution that fits into existing processes and can be scaled quickly.
With the new financing, the company aims to further expand its position as a central technology partner for safe medication supply in the care sector.
